Assembly Candidates Sound Off About Charter School Co-Location

Where do they stand on this legislation allowing LAUSD and charter schools to share the same campus? Here is the uncut video of their answers at a forum Wednesday in Echo Park.

Four candidates in the 51st Assembly District primary race appeared at  forum Wednesday night in Echo Park.

They were Arturo Chavez, Jimmy Gomez, Luis Lopez and Osar Gutierrez, all Democrats.

Rick Freidberg did not attend.

Moderated by Liza White of the Los Angeles League of Women voters, the forum featured an opportunity for Echo Park-Silver Lake Patch editor Anthea Raymond to ask a question submitted by a Patch reader.

It read: "Where do the candidates stand on Prop. 39 and the way, some would say, it splits resources between LAUSD and charter schools?"

The California primary election will be held June 5.

Prop 39 made room for charter schools to apply for and inhabit unused classroom and administrative space in public school buildings.

Prop 39, which, among other provisions, requires public schools to share campus facilities with charter schools, has been hotly debated in Highland Park,

Wednesday's candidates forum was co-sponsored by the League of Women Voters of Los Angeles, El Centro del Pueblo and Los Angeles Universal Preschool (LAUP).
